注册 登录
编程论坛 C++教室

c++ win32应用程序中关于string问题求解

work504 发布于 2010-08-26 22:30, 1394 次点击
各位大哥,
我用vs2008建了一个c++ win32应用程序,想写一个函数如
void DealWith_Cmd(string cmdtext, string num);
编译出错:
error c2061 语法错误:标识符"string"
我在前面已做了 #include "string.h"还是不行。
感觉c++中关于string处理非常麻烦。。C#中就非常灵活,任意搞都有api函数。
4 回复
#2
work5042010-08-26 22:31
在线等,Y的。等不到今晚不睡。
#3
ToBeOOP2010-08-26 22:34
应该是#include <string> 还要记得加上 using std::string; 哦
#4
work5042010-08-26 22:38
楼上大哥是个淫才啊。编译通过了。
请问#include "string.h"和"string"有何区别。
另为啥再加using语句。
#5
pangding2010-08-27 00:08
用惯 C# 的人,我觉得没有必要非再学 C++了。当然工作上有要求的就算了。否则有精力的话,可以学点别的语言,或者把 C# 搞好些。
1